JoJo hit a high note when she performed at the House of Blues in Los Angeles on tour with Joe Jonas and Jay Sean on Tuesday night (Sept. 20). Looking grown and sexy in a skin-tight black number, the 20-year-old singer rocked with her band during the five-song set consisting of old and new material.

She opened with her debut single “Leave (Get Out)” before going into her sassy remix of Drake’s “Marvin’s Room” (minus the curse words). Her new single “Disaster” followed as well as the rock-tinged “Lie to Me” off her upcoming album Jumping Trains. Before exiting the stage, she asked the crowd to sing along to her 2006 hit “Too Little Too Late.”
